About the Company:
Spandana Sphoorty Financial is a leading, rural focused NBFC-MFI with a geographically diversified presence in India.
As of March 31, 2019, Company is the fourth largest NBFC-MFI and the sixth largest amongst NBFC-MFIs and SFBs in India, in terms of AUM
As of June 30, 2019, Company had 7,062 employees (including 5,051 credit assistants) operating out of 929 branches in 269 districts across 16 states and 1 union territory in India.
Spandana Sphoorty Financial Ltd covers 74,749 villages in 269 districts in 16 states and 1 union territory across India through 929 branches.
Company’s Products:
Abhilasha Loans:
Abhilasha loans are given for income generation purposes and are designed for lowincome households that aspire to improve their financial well-being through small ventures. Abhilasha loans are offered to women for setting up and expanding income generating activities (such as grocery stores and tailoring shops) and acquiring productive assets (such as cattle and sewing machines).
Loans against Property:
Loans against property are provided to clients who own businesses, are self-employed or salaried. These loans are given against the mortgage of residential houses / commercial shops (excluding any open plots on agriculture land). These loans are offered in AP and Telangana with a monthly repayment structure.
Shree loans:
“Shree” or “good beginning” loans are provided in AP to low/lower middle-income women with a group guarantee. Shree loans seek to help borrowers smoothen cash flows and meet working capital requirements.
Gold loans:
Gold loans are given against the mortgage of jewellery. They are offered on an individual loan basis and are designed to meet agriculture, business and short term liquidity needs.

Positives for the Company:
Seasoned Business model with Resilient Performance.
- Company’s Collection Efficiency for Fiscals 2018 and 2019 were 99.25% and 99.74% on a consolidated basis, respectively.
- ICRA Research notes that company’s performance and asset quality was superior to the industry after demonetization, as a result of company’s rural focus, lower share of portfolio in the most affected districts and geographically diversified portfolio.
Company’s focus on the High Potential and under-served Rural Segment.
- Rural Areas in India are a highly under-served market for formal banking services in terms of access, availability and suitability of products and services. Therefore, we strategically focus on clients in the rural sector.
- As company focuses on the rural segment, As of March 31, 2019, 94.6% of our portfolio was located in Rural Areas., as compared with 61% for 33 NBFC-MFIs as a whole.
Geographically Diversified Operations.
- As of June 30, 2019, Company covers 74,749 villages in 269 districts in 16 states and 1 union territory across India through 929 branches.
- Company’s operations are well-diversified at the branch, district and state levels. Presence in widespread geographies in India offers a potential growth opportunity to further grow the business penetration in same areas and also reach out to more congruent geographies.
Best Risk Management Practices.
- Further, as per company’s risk containment norms, disbursements for any single state must be less than 22.5% of company’s total disbursements.
- In addition, total disbursement at each branch is capped at 600 loans per month, to ensure that sufficient supervisory checks can be done to maintain quality of appraisals.
Company Plans to Increase Presence in under-Penetrated States and Districts.
- According to ICRA Research, many large states such as UP, Bihar, MP, Gujarat, Chhattisgarh, Punjab, Haryana are under penetrated and offer good potential for growth.
- Company has grown its geographical presence by expanding branches into different regions. With this strategy,Company expanded its operations into three new states, Bihar, West Bengal and Tamil Nadu and one union territory, Pondicherry, in the last two years besides restarting operations in Rajasthan where company had exited.
- Company intends to continue to expand their geographical coverage into newer states and union territories as well where company sees business potential (for instance, Assam, Punjab and Haryana).
